LAS VEGAS , Nevada -- No. 4 Northwest Missouri State picked up a 72-57 victory over Central Oklahoma Saturday afternoon at the High Desert Classic on the campus of Nevada-Las Vegas. Northwest was paced by Victor James (Fr., Crowley, Texas), who came off the bench to tally a career-high 18 points. Kelvin Parker (Sr., Raytown, Mo.) added 17, while Sky Wilson (Jr., Indio, Calif.) scored 14. Byron Jackson (Jr., Phoenix, Ariz.) pulled down a game-high eight rebounds. Northwest fell behind 5-0 early. But the Bearcats battled back, taking a 9-8 lead on two Parker free throws. The game was tied four times and saw five lead changes over the courseof a six-minute stretch midway through the first half. Northwest emerged from the see-saw action with a 23-20 lead at the 6:03 mark. A Jesse Shaw (Jr., Lincoln, Neb.) three-pointer, coupled with a bucket from Jackson left Northwest with an eight-point lead, 30-22 late in the first half. The Bearcats took a 35-30 lead into the locker room. The Bearcats outscored Central Oklahoma 8-2 over the first two minutes of the second half, taking a 43-32 lead on an Austin Meyer (Soph., Blue Springs, Mo.) layup. Dhafir Abduallah hit a three-pointer for UCO to get the Bronchos back within single digits, 43-35. But a Parker jumper pushed the lead back to 10, 45-35 with five minutes gone in the second half. Central Oklahoma never got closer than 10 again. Northwest pushed its advantage to as many as 20 points late in the ballgame, before cruising to the 15-point win. |
